Chance to Shine

Chance to Shine is a programme set up by the Cricket Foundation to increase the amount of competitive cricket in state Schools. The programme is driven and delivered primarily by Focus Clubs whereby clubs apply to the SCB to deliver a Chance to Shine scheme and if succcessful are given funding to deliver up to 280 hours coaching in around 6 local state schools for a 5 year period.

There are currently 15 Chance 2 Shine projects across the County, which equates to delivering cricket in approximately 100 schools. The projects are listed below:

In 2008, the programme had 42,842 attendances.
